  • the invention relates to a token operable lock comprising a lock mechanism, said lock mechanism being connected to an enabling mechanism provided for enabling said lock mechanism upon introduction of a token.
  • a drawback of the known lock mechanisms is that they are only provided to operate on a single type of token, in particular a single coin.
  • the used token is no longer applicable for example due to a price increase or due to the fact that the used coin has been withdrawn from circulation, the whole lock has to be replaced which is a cumbersome and expensive operation.
  • a token operable lock is characterised in that said enabling mechanism comprises a setting member provided for being adjusted to at least two different token dimensions, said setting member being connected to a lever connecting said enabling mechanism to said lock mechanism and being operable by said token for enabling said lock mechanism.
  • the setting member enables to adapt the lock to at least two different token dimensions. In such a manner the lock can be adjusted to a chosen token either at first mounting or at a later stage be modified to receive a different token.
  • the fact that the setting member is connected to a lever provides a connection between the setting member and the lock mechanism to enable the activation of the lock mechanism by the token at which dimension the setting member is adjusted.
  • the token operable lock 1 is provided to be installed on a locker for example to be used in a railway station, an airport or a swimming pool or on a dispenser such as a cigarette or ticket dispenser, or in any other device which is operated by the introduction of a token.
  • the token is formed by a coin or a card or even a tag.
  • the lock is provided to be installed on a locker.
  • the lock 1 illustrated in the drawings comprises a housing 2 provided with perforations 3 in order to fix the lock on a door.
  • the housing is open on the side provided to be applied against the door panel.
  • the housing 2 is further provided with perforations 3 through which screws are applicable for fixing the lock to a door or the like.
  • the housing of the lock is provided with an aperture 5 into which the token 4 can be inserted.
  • the lock comprises a lock mechanism having a bolt 21, a first slot 8 and a second slot 9 in which a second peg 26 is lodged.
  • the second peg 26 is connected via a rod 7 to a locking member 6 such as for example a key operable locking member.
  • the rod 7 is eccentrically mounted on the locking member 6 such as to enable a movement of the bolt 21 between a projected position where the bolt is partially outside the lock and a retracted position inside the lock.
  • the locking member is provided for executing a rotational movement upon activation. It will however be clear that other movements such as a shift movement are also possible.
  • the first slot 8 comprises a first 8-1 and a second part 8-2.
  • the first and second part communicate with another so as to enable the passage of a first peg 10 from one part to the other.
  • the height of the first part 8-1 is greater than the diameter of the first peg 10 so as to enable an upward movement of the first peg 10 in that first part.
  • the first peg 10 is fixed at an extremity of a lever 11 which is provided with a slot into which a third peg 16 is slidably applied.
  • the lever 11 comprises an upstanding part 27, which is applied on a first pin 14 applied in a hole of a first series of holes 12.
  • a second series of holes 13 is applied on the other side of the median line 28 in such a manner that the first 12 and second 13 series of holes is symmetrical with respect to that median line 28, which is applied in the middle of the aperture 5 for receiving the token.
  • a second pin 15 is applied into one of the holes of the second series.
  • the third peg 16 is applied into a third hole of a third series of holes 17.
  • a fourth series of holes 29 is applied on the other side of the median line 28 so that the third and fourth series of holes are symmetrical with respect to line 28.
  • the third and fourth series serve for making the slot left or right operable.
  • the first to fourth series of holes and their corresponding pins form the setting member for setting the lock to different token dimensions as will be described hereinafter.
  • the lock according to the invention is either provided with a collector basket 18 for collecting the introduced token or with an output 39 for liberating the token which has crossed the lock.
  • the first 12, second 13, third 16 and fourth 29 series of holes are part of the setting member and serve to adapt the lock, according to the invention, to the dimension of the selected token to be used. This is realised by fixing the first 14 and second 15 pins each time into a selected hole of the first 12 and second series, as well as by fixing the third peg 16 into a selected hole of the third or fourth series of holes 17, 29.
  • the selection of the respective holes wherein the pins and third peg are applied depends on the dimension of the selected token.
  • the pins and third peg are then applied into the appropriate holes 12, 13 and 17 in order to adjust the lock to the token selected by the proprietor of the locker or device to which the token operable lock is applied.
  • the first 14 and second 15 pins are applied in those holes such as to correspond with the notches 24 and 25 of the card.
  • the lock has to be adapted to another token such as for example another coin or a card with different notches, then the first 14 and second 15 pins as well as the third peg 16 are removed from their actual holes. Thereafter they are again applied in different holes such as to receive the other token. It is thus not necessary to replace the whole lock when a different token has to be used.
  • the locking member 6 is kept in that rotated position by the arm 31 which connects the locking member 6 to the first peg 10.
  • An operation of the lock without having introduced a token is not possible. Indeed an anti-clockwise rotation of the locking member 6 would cause the arm 31 to apply a shift movement to the first peg 10 in the first part 8-1 of the first slot 8, causing the first peg to abut against the upstanding right wall of the slot 8.
  • a clock-wise rotation of the locking member 6 would cause the first peg 10 to abut against the upstanding left wall of the slot.
  • the rotational movement of the locking member 6 is thus limited by the dimension of the first part of the first slot 8, disabling in such a manner the operation of the locking member 6.
  • the lock operable lock it would also be possible to have the lock operable with a too large token. In the latter case the token would remain on the first and second pin and the lever, and would have to be moved from that position by a movement of the locking member.
  • the force applied by the token 4, due to his weight, on the lever 11, will cause the latter to hinge around the third peg 16 causing the first peg 10 to be lifted into the first slot 8 (figure 3).
  • the force applied on the lever is obtained by the user applying a downward force on the card.
  • the first peg 10 has now reached the upper side of the first slot 8, it is no longer blocked by the upstanding right wall of the first part 8-1 and it can reach the second part 8-2 of the first slot.
  • the locking member 6 is thus enabled allowing a rotation thereof.
  • the arm 31 will apply a shift movement on the first peg 10 which can now freely move into the second part 8-2 of the first slot 8 (figure 4), thus enabling the movement of the locking member 6.
  • Bolt 21, which is connected to the locking member 6 by means of second peg 26 and the rod 7, will be shifted outside the housing of the lock due to the rotation of the locking member.
  • the eccentric mount of the rod 7 to the locking member 6 causes the rotation of the locking member 6 to be transformed into a downwards shift of the second peg 26 into the second slot 9, causing on his turn an outward shift of the bolt 21, and thus a locking operation.
  • the movement of the bolt 21 is limited by the height of the second slot 9.
